**Release checklist — Gatepulse turnstile counter**

☐ Confirm the Gatepulse counter service drains queued tap events before restart, or stadium entry totals will drift. Verify the reconciliation job matches gate hardware counts within 0.5%. If numbers diverge, roll back immediately. Record the deployed build token below so overnight on-call can confirm the exact artifact.

session token of kagup-hahaf = htk3_2b8

Subject: New Subscription Tier — Briefing Before Launch

Team,

We launch the Meridian Plus tier on the first of next month. It sits between Standard and Enterprise, priced at a 40% premium over Standard, bundling the Skyloft analytics module and priority support. Branch managers: train front-line staff this week, update signage, and do not discount below list during the launch window. Pilot results from the Greywick branch were strong — 11% upgrade rate. The commercial intent behind this tier is summarised in the note below.

board note of yahig-bafog: Zorvanek Partners plans to lower the Jorox list price by 61.2 percent in October. The pricing group signed off on a budget of $141.0 million for Project Gormir. The renewal with Olidorax Group closes at $453.7 million a year, 11.6 percent below the last contract. Project Casok slips by six weeks because of the tooling delay.

**Action item (PM-214, Coldvault archival):** Automate archiving of cold storage buckets older than the retention cutoff. Manual sweeps missed two regions last quarter and blew the storage budget. Owner: infra rotation. Sweep cadence, batch size, and age thresholds must be config-driven, not hardcoded, so on-call can tune under load. Dry-run mode required before first prod run. Proposed defaults for review at sync are below.

limits module of fahog-kahop:
CAPS = {
    "fraeth": 189,
    "drumir": 842,
}

## Deployment: Reminder Job

The Fernleaf reminder job sends appointment notices for the Briarton clinic network every morning at 06:00 local time. Deploy it only after the scheduler pods report healthy, since a partial rollout can double-send reminders. Batch size and retry behavior are tunable per environment. Before promoting to production, confirm the job is running with the configuration below.

settings of bafof-tagep:
[frador]
port = 9300
region = west-1
host = frador.norvacorp.corp
timeout_ms = 3000
retries = 5